Job Description

Position Title: Chartered Accountant

Location: Bangalore

Department: Finance & Accounts

Reports To: CFO / Finance Head / Director

Role Overview

We are seeking a qualified Chartered Accountant (CA) with 4-5 years of post-qualification experience. Candidates must have mandatory

experience in a Private Limited Company

. The candidate will be responsible for managing financial planning, statutory compliance, accounting, taxation, and reporting. The role requires strong expertise in the pharma or manufacturing industry, including regulatory compliance and financial analysis..

Key ResponsibilitiesAccounting & Reporting

Manage end-to-end accounting (General Ledger, Accounts Payable, Accounts Receivable, Fixed Assets).

Prepare and finalize mon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ements (P&L, Balance Sheet, Cash Flow).

Ensure compliance with Ind AS / IFRS and statutory audit requirements.

Oversee MIS reporting for management review and decision-making.

Taxation & Compliance

Ensure timely filing of Income Tax, GST, TDS, PF/ESI, and other statutory returns.

Manage statutory, internal, and tax audits.

Handle transfer pricing, SEZ, STPI, and export-import compliance.

Stay updated on changes in tax laws, corporate laws.

Cash Flow & Treasury Management

Manage working capital including receivables, payables, and inventory financing.

Liaise with banks, NBFCs, and financial institutions for loans, credit facilities, and foreign remittances.

Ensure effective treasury management and fund flow optimization.

Audit, Risk & Controls & Business Support

Implement internal controls and SOPs across finance functions.

Conduct risk assessments and recommend corrective actions.

Provide financial insights and analysis to management for strategic planning.

Collaborate with R&D, manufacturing, supply chain, and sales teams to ensure financial discipline.

Qualifications & Requirements

Chartered Accountant (CA) with 4-5 years of post-qualification experience, preferably in the pharmaceutical or manufacturing sector. [Candidates must have mandatory experience in a Private Limited Company]

Strong knowledge of Accounting Standards (Ind AS/IFRS), Companies Act, Direct & Indirect Taxation, and FEMA.

Proficiency in ERP platforms (SAP / Oracle / Tally) and MS Excel / Power BI for reporting.

Strong analytical, problem-solving, and decision-making skills.

Excellent communication, presentation, and stakeholder management abilities.

Preferred Skills

Experience in pharma costing models (Formulation / API manufacturing).

Knowledge of international taxation and export compliance.

Ability to lead and mentor junior accountants.

Strong ethics, attention to detail, and ability to work under deadlines.
